What is DXM and the DXM Calculator for Reddit?

Dextromethorphan (DXM) is a common cough suppressant found in many over-the-counter cold and flu medications. While effective for its intended medical purpose, it also produces dissociative psychoactive effects when taken in doses significantly higher than recommended for cough suppression. This has led to its recreational use, often discussed in online communities like Reddit.

The dxm calculator reddit is a tool designed to help individuals safely estimate appropriate recreational dosages of DXM. It considers factors like body weight, desired intensity (plateau), and frequency of use to provide a calculated dose in milligrams (mg). Understanding these calculations is crucial, as miscalculations can lead to uncomfortable or dangerous experiences.

Who should use this calculator? This calculator is intended for individuals who are considering or currently engaging in the recreational use of DXM and wish to have a more informed approach to dosing. It is NOT a substitute for professional medical advice.

Common Misunderstandings: A frequent error is not accounting for the actual amount of DXM in a product. Many cough medicines contain other active ingredients (like acetaminophen, guaifenesin, or chlorpheniramine) that can be harmful or unpleasant in high doses. It's vital to use pure DXM products or calculate the DXM content carefully. Another misunderstanding is dosage based on total volume rather than pure DXM mg/kg. This calculator aims to clarify these points.

Key Factors That Affect DXM Experience

  1. Body Weight & Metabolism: Heavier individuals generally require higher doses for the same effect, but metabolism speed (which varies individually) also plays a huge role in onset, intensity, and duration.
  2. Plateau Choice: The mg/kg target directly dictates the intensity. Moving from a 1st to a 3rd plateau requires a significant dose increase and carries exponentially higher risks.
  3. DXM Formulation Purity: Using products with other active ingredients is dangerous. Acetaminophen (Tylenol) can cause severe liver damage at high doses. Guaifenesin can cause nausea and vomiting. Always aim for pure DXM or calculate purity meticulously.
  4. Tolerance (Frequency of Use): Regular DXM use rapidly builds tolerance. The effects diminish significantly, requiring higher doses for the same experience. Waiting at least 7-14 days (or longer) between significant uses is strongly recommended to reset tolerance.
  5. Set and Setting: Your mindset (set) and environment (setting) dramatically influence the subjective experience. A positive mindset and a safe, comfortable setting enhance the likelihood of a positive experience, especially at higher plateaus.
  6. Interactions with Other Substances: Combining DXM with alcohol, cannabis, antidepressants (SSRIs/SNRIs), or other psychoactive drugs can lead to dangerous or unpredictable interactions, including serotonin syndrome, increased dissociation, or CNS depression.
  7. Empty Stomach: Taking DXM on an empty stomach generally leads to a faster onset and potentially more intense experience compared to taking it with food.
  8. Individual Sensitivity: People respond differently to DXM. Factors like genetics, body chemistry, and even recent diet can influence how someone experiences a given dose.

Q3: What happens if I take too much DXM?
Exceeding recommended doses, especially for higher plateaus, can lead to intense and potentially frightening dissociation, hallucinations, confusion, impaired motor control, nausea, vomiting, increased heart rate and blood pressure, and in extreme cases, respiratory depression or serotonin syndrome (if combined with certain other drugs).
Q4: Can I mix DXM with alcohol or weed?
Mixing DXM with alcohol or other CNS depressants significantly increases the risk of respiratory depression, overdose, and loss of consciousness. Combining DXM with antidepressants (SSRIs, SNRIs) or MAOIs carries a high risk of potentially fatal serotonin syndrome. It is strongly advised against.
Q5: How long does a DXM trip last?
The duration varies by dose and individual. First plateau effects might last 2-4 hours. Second and third plateaus can last 4-6 hours. Fourth plateau experiences can be much longer and more intense, potentially impacting perception for many hours. The onset typically begins 30-60 minutes after ingestion.
Q6: What are the "plateaus" of DXM?
Plateaus describe the intensity of DXM's effects:
  • 1st Plateau (1.5-2.5 mg/kg): Mild stimulation, slight euphoria, increased sociability, mild cognitive changes.
  • 2nd Plateau (3.5-7.5 mg/kg): Stronger dissociation, robotic or "robo" feeling, visual distortions, altered sense of time, potential for mild hallucinations.
  • 3rd Plateau (7.5-15 mg/kg): Intense dissociation, significant hallucinations, loss of motor control, ego dissolution, profound reality distortion.
  • 4th Plateau (15+ mg/kg): Extreme dissociation, near-complete loss of connection to reality, out-of-body experiences, potential for temporary psychosis. High risk.
These ranges are approximate and the calculator uses common values.
Q7: Is it safe to use DXM if I have other medical conditions?
DXM can affect heart rate, blood pressure, and interact with neurological processes. Individuals with heart conditions, high blood pressure, liver problems, respiratory issues, or psychiatric conditions should exercise extreme caution or avoid DXM altogether. Consult a doctor if you have any pre-existing conditions.
